Abstract
The utility model relates to the field of product detection, in particular to a tool for detecting location degree of cross holes. The tool for detecting the location degree of cross holes can quickly and accurately detect whether the positional relation of the cross holes meets specification or not, and comprises a reference base. Two ends of the reference base is provided with positioning blocks, the positioning blocks are provided with measuring holes, measuring pins are arranged in the measuring holes, and a positioning shaft is arranged in the middle of the reference base and is provided with grooves corresponding to the measuring holes in hole diameter.
Description
Technical field
The utility model relates to the product detection field, is specially a kind of cross bore position detecting tool.
Background technology
Have some right-angled intersections holes on some mounting parts of automobile and exist, right-angled intersection needs to satisfy certain status requirement between the hole, and because the right-angled intersection hole is through hole, its center is difficult for determining, general measurer can't detect when detecting its position degree and concern.
Summary of the invention
In order to address the above problem, the utility model provides a kind of cross bore position detecting tool, and whether it can detect between the right-angled intersection hole position relationship rapidly and accurately up to specification.
Its technical scheme is such: it is characterized in that, it comprises reference seat, described reference seat two ends are provided with locating piece, have measured hole on described locating piece, be provided with in described measured hole and measure pin, be provided with locating shaft in the middle of described reference seat, described locating shaft has the groove corresponding with described measured hole aperture.
It is further characterized in that, examine and be provided with dismountable groove in the workpiece groove and measure sheet.
After adopting structure of the present utility model, the reference seat two ends are provided with locating piece, have measured hole on locating piece, be provided with in measured hole and measure pin, be provided with locating shaft in the middle of reference seat, locating shaft has the groove corresponding with the measured hole aperture, and reference seat is positioned on workpiece, by behind locating piece and locating shaft location, whether selling it by measurement, can to detect rapidly and accurately between the right-angled intersection hole position relationship up to specification.

Embodiment
See Fig. 1, Fig. 2, Fig. 3, Fig. 4, Fig. 5 is described, it comprises reference seat 1, and reference seat 1 two ends are provided with locating piece 2, have measured hole 3 on locating piece 2, be provided with in measured hole 3 and measure pin 4, be provided with locating shaft 5 in the middle of reference seat 1, locating shaft 5 has the groove 6 corresponding with measured hole 3 apertures, is provided with dismountable groove measurement sheet 7 in the institute's workpiece of examining 8 grooves.
Its testing process is as described below: the locating shaft 5 on reference seat 1 is aimed at hole insertion on institute's workpiece of examining 8, blocking workpiece 8 two ends by the locating piece 2 at two ends positions, to measure again pin 4 from the interior insertion of measured hole 3, if measure two measured holes 3 that pin 4 can pass locating piece 2 two ends, between the right-angled intersection hole site, position relationship is up to specification, can't pass if measure pin 4, can right-angled intersection the hole site relation deviation is arranged; Be provided with dismountable groove in the workpiece of examining 8 grooves and measure sheet 7, groove is measured the width that sheet 7 can be used for detecting groove on workpiece 8 and whether is met dimensions.
